首页文章正文

数据库执行命令中断,sql一直在执行查询

sql终止查询命令 2023-12-23 09:42 781 墨鱼
sql终止查询命令

数据库执行命令中断,sql一直在执行查询

发出的命令被卡在不包含CHECK_FOR_INTERRUPTS()的循环中。在SQL语句中调用的第三方C函数的执行被卡住了。在这种情况下,可以将错误报告给函数的作者。在无法中断的系统调用中在MySQL数据库中,如果一个SQL查询或命令运行时间过长,会导致数据库性能下降,甚至可能导致数据库崩溃或无法响应其他请求。为了解决这个问题,我们需要找到运行时

原因1:在主库上执行drop user 或者授权操作时,导致的从库上报错,停止恢复主库的binlog 解决方法:重启从库同步,跳过出错语句在从库上执行,mysql> stop slave; mysql> set sql我通过My​​SQL命令行客户端发出了一个长时间运行的UPDATE查询(一个不正确的查询),并在几秒钟后用Ctrl-C将其停止.该命令尚未完成运行.我的数据库是否会针对某些条目进行更新

首先,我们需要确定连接中断的原因。连接中断可能是由于网络问题,数据库服务器问题,或者应用程序配置问题引起的。为了找出问题的根源,我们可以使用一些工具和方1. SQL文件格式错误:如果SQL文件的格式有误,例如语法错误、表或列名错误等,PL/SQL命令行在执行过程中可能会遇到错误并中断。在这种情况下,需要检查SQL文件中的

为方便说明,假设有两个连接connection1, connection2, 对应上述流程,则是connection1在do_command或者listen socket event中时,通过connection2发送kill命令,中断connection1的执行1、在MySQL服务器数据库管理命令下上执行show full processlist; 然后kill 指定的进程号;2、某些中间件

1. Ctrl+C 在Windows系统下,常用的中断命令是Ctrl+C。在执行某一命令时,如想中断该命令,只需按下Ctrl+C即可。例如,执行如下SQL脚本:“sql SELECT * FROM taprint(e) # 连接中断,重新连接db = pymysql.connect(“localhost”,“user”,“password”,“database”) 2)数据库服务器问题当MySQL服务器宕机或者重启时

后台-插件-广告管理-内容页尾部广告(手机)

标签: sql一直在执行查询

发表评论

评论列表

灯蓝加速器 Copyright @ 2011-2022 All Rights Reserved. 版权所有 备案号:京ICP1234567-2号